Course Content

• Autonomous Vehicle Sensors and Perception: Exploring LiDAR, radar, cameras, and sensor fusion techniques.
• Artificial Intelligence for Autonomous Driving: Deep learning, computer vision, and machine learning algorithms for autonomous navigation.
• Autonomous Vehicle Software Architecture and Control Systems: Developing robust and reliable software for self-driving cars.
• Path Planning and Motion Control for Autonomous Vehicles: Algorithms for safe and efficient navigation in complex environments.
• Ethical and Legal Aspects of Autonomous Vehicles: Addressing the societal implications and regulatory frameworks of self-driving technology.
• Cybersecurity in Autonomous Driving Systems: Protecting autonomous vehicles from hacking and malicious attacks.
• Autonomous Vehicle Testing and Validation: Simulation, real-world testing, and verification methods for autonomous systems.
• The Business of Autonomous Vehicles: Market analysis, business models, and the economic impact of self-driving technology.
